Phelps dominates in Tampa debut

July 24, 2009 by Mike 36 Comments

Game 96 Spillover Thread
Yanks put up an 8-spot for 8th straight win

Chase Weems was placed on the temporary inactive list. That just means he’ll be out briefly, so maybe he’s got a wedding to go to or something, and since he’s a catcher they needed to add someone to the roster.

Jesus Montero placed seventh on Baseball American’s Prospect Hot Sheet, but Andrew Brackman made the not so hot sheet.

Triple-A Scranton
Game 1
(8-7 loss to Toledo in 9 innings)
Kevin Russo & Juan Miranda: both 3 for 5 – Russo drew a walk … Miranda doubled twice, drove in a run & scored another
Ramiro Pena & Austin Jackson: both 0 for 5 – Pena stole a base & scored a run while playing CF … Jackson K’ed thrice
Shelley Duncan: 4 for 4, 4 R, 1 2B, 2 HR, 3 RBI, 1 BB – SHELLEY SMASH
Frankie Cervelli & Colin Curtis: both 1 for 5, 1 K – Cervelli doubled, drove in a run, scored another & committed a throwing error
Yurendell DeCaster: 2 for 4, 1 RBI, 1 HBP
Ivan Nova: 4.2 IP, 7 H, 6 R, 6 ER, 4 BB, 7 K, 1 WP, 2 HB, 5-0 GB/FB – 55 of 95 pitches were strikes (57.9%) … second straight clunker, maybe he’s got a little dead arm thing going on
Kevin Whelan: 0.1 IP, 0 H, 0 R, 0 ER, 1 BB, 1 K – 6 of 12 pitches were strikes
Jon Albaladejo: 2 IP, 3 H, 1 R, 1 ER, 0 BB, 0 K, 6-0 GB/FB – 15 of 28 pitches were strikes (53.6%)
Edwar Ramirez: 2 IP, 3 H, 1 R, 1 ER, 1 BB, 2 K, 1-3 GB/FB – 26 of 40 pitches were strikes (65%)

Double-A Trenton (3-2 loss to Harrisburg in 10 innings, walk-off style)
Austin Krum, Jesus Montero & Chris Malec: all 1 for 4 – Krum doubled, scored a run & K’ed … Montero scored a run & threw out a would-be basestealer … Malec committed a fielding error
Reegie Corona, Edwar Gonzalez & Marcos Vechionacci: all 1 for 3 – Corona scored a run … Vech drove in a run & K’ed
Eduardo Nunez: 2 for 4, 1 RBI, 1 CS, 1 E (fielding)
Wilkins DeLaRosa: 5.1 IP, 5 H, 2 R, 2 ER, 4 BB, 3 K, 6-6 GB/FB – 16 BB in 21.2 IP since coming off the DL
Eric Wordekemper: 2 IP, 1 H, 0 R, 0 ER, 1 BB, 3 K, 2-1 GB/FB
Wilkins Arias: 1.1 IP, zeroes, 1 K, 1-2 GB/FB
Josh Schmidt: 1 IP, 0 H, 1 R, 0 ER, 3 BB, 2 K, 0-1 GB/FB – one of the walks was intentional

High-A Tampa (6-3 loss to Fort Myers)
Jack Rye & Damon Sublett: both 0 for 2 – Rye drew a walk & stole a base … Sublett walked twice
Matt Cusick & Brandon Laird: both 0 for 3 – Cusick K’ed … Laird drew a walk
Austin Romine: 2 for 4, 1 2B, 1 RBI, 2 K, 1 PB – picked off first … allowed one stolen base
Kevin Smith & Walt Ibarra: both 1 for 4, 1 R – Smith K’ed … Ibarra doubled, scored a run & K’ed twice
David Adams & Seth Fortenberry: both 1 for 3 – Adams scored a run & K’ed … Fortenberry doubled, drove in two, drew a walk, stole a bag & K’ed
David Phelps: 7 IP, 6 H, 1 R, 1 ER, 1 BB, 4 K, 11-6 GB/FB – nice little Hi-A debut
Tim Norton: 1.1 IP, 6 H, 5 R, 5 ER, 1 BB, 0 K, 0-4 GB/FB – first runs allowed since June 15th
Craig Heyer: 0.2 IP, 1 H, 0 R, 0 ER, 0 BB, 0 K, 1-1 GB/FB

Low-A Charleston (5-4 win over Greensboro)
Jose Pirela: 3 for 4, 1 R, 1 K
Abe Almonte & Corban Joseph: both 3 for 5, 1 R – Almonte stole a bag … CoJo drove in a run & K’ed
Melky Mesa: 0 for 3, 2 BB, 2 K – both walks were intentional
Taylor Grote & Mike Lyon: both 2 for 4, 1 2B, 1 BB – Grote scored a run, stole a base & K’ed … Lyon drove in a run & K’ed
Addison Maruszak: 0 for 5, 1 K
Mitch Abeita & Neall French: both 1 for 5 – Abeita drove in a run & K’ed … French stole a base & K’ed twice
Brandon Braboy: 5 IP, 3 H, 1 R, 1 ER, 1 BB, 1 K, 7-7 GB/FB
Gabriel Tatis: 1.2 IP, 0 H, 2 R, 2 ER, 2 BB, 2 K, 2 WP, 1-3 GB/FB, 1 E (pickoff)
Jeff Williams: 0.1 IP, 3 H, 1 R, 1 ER, 0 BB, 0 K, 0-1 GB/FB
Jon Ortiz: 2 IP, 1 H, 0 R, 0 ER, 0 BB, 3 K, 1 WP, 2-1 GB/FB

Short Season Staten Island (4-2 loss to Brooklyn)
Jimmy Paredes: 2 for 4, 1 R, 1 SB – picked off first
Carmen Angelini, Kyle Higashioka, Hector Rabago, DeAngelo Mack & Kelvin Castro: all 0 for 3 – Angelini drew a walk, K’ed twice & committed both a fielding & throwing error … Higashioka drew a walk, K’ed & committed a throwing error … Rabago walked & got caught stealing … Mack K’ed … Castro K’ed & committed a pair of fielding errors
Zoilo Almonte: 1 for 4, 1 R, 1 HR, 2 RBI, 1 K
Luke Murton & Francisco Santana: both 1 for 3, 1 K – Santana threw a runner out at third from CF
Francisco Rondon: 4.2 IP, 6 H, 4 R, 2 ER, 2 BB, 1 K, 1 HB, 6-5 GB/FB
Ben Watkins: 2.1 IP, 1 H, 0 R, 0 ER, 2 BB, 2 K, 2 HB, 2-3 GB/FB
Paul Patterson: 1 IP, 1 H, 0 R, 0 ER, 0 BB, 0 K, 2-1 GB/FB
Ronny Marte: 1 IP, zeroes, 1 K, 2-0 GB/FB

Rookie GCL Yanks (4-2 win over GCL Blue Jays)
Eduardo Sosa, Jose Toussen & Jose Mojica: all 0 for 4 – Sosa drew a walk, scored a run & K’ed twice … Toussen was hit by a pitch & K’ed twice … Mojica drove in a run, stole two bases & K’ed
Kevin Mahoney: 1 for 5, 1 RBI, 4 K – 15 K in his last 21 AB … extra yikes
Kelvin DeLeon: 1 for 4, 1 R, 1 2B, 1 RBI, 1 BB, 1 K
Francisco Arcia & Yunior Tabares: both 0 for 2, 1 BB – Arcia drove in a run & committed a passed ball
Ramon Flores: 0 for 3, 1 BB, 2 K
Judd Golson: 3 for 4, 1 R, 1 2B, 1 K
Dan Gil: 5 IP, 3 H, 1 R, 1 ER, 1 BB, 4 K, 6-4 GB/FB
Kelvin Perez: 3 IP, 4 H, 1 R, 1 ER, 1 BB, 6 K, 1 WP, 1-2 GB/FB
Dickie Marquez: 1 IP, 0 H, 0 R, 0 ER, 1 BB, 2 K, 0-1 GB/FB – 14-1 K/BB ratio in 14.1 IP
